Nightmare and the Horror Film: The Symbolic Biology of Fantastic Beings By: Noel Carroll Film Quarterly, Vol. 34, No. 3 (Spring, 1981), pp. 16-25 University of California Press … WebCinéaste is an American quarterly film magazine that was established in 1967. The first issue of Cinéaste was published in Summer 1967. The launching company was Cineaste Publishers, Inc. The founder and editor-in-chief is Gary Crowdus. It is published quarterly.
